JPMorgan Chase goes all in on renewable energy

August 2, 2017 by Christian Roselund Leave a Comment

The financial services giant plans to source renewables for 100% of its global energy needs by 2020, and to facilitate $200 billion in clean financing through 2025 – the largest commitment by any global financial institution to date.
